Understanding Financial Assistance and Illinois Medicaid in O'Fallon

Many O'Fallon residents may qualify for financial assistance to make United Healthcare plans more affordable. These subsidies, known as Premium Tax Credits and Cost-Sharing Reductions, are available through GetCoveredIllinois. Eligibility is based on your household income relative to the Federal Poverty Level (FPL). Illinois expanded its Medicaid program in 2014, known as Illinois Medicaid. This means adults with household incomes up to 138% of the Federal Poverty Level may qualify for comprehensive, low-cost health coverage. For a single individual, this threshold was approximately $20,782 in 2024 (actual 2026 FPLs will be updated). Applying for Illinois Medicaid can be done through ABE (abe.illinois.gov) or by calling the DHS helpline. For example, O'Fallon, with a population of 32,262 and an uninsured rate of 4.0% per U.S. Census Bureau ACS 2024 5-year estimates, is part of St. Clair County, which has three acute care hospitals: Touchette Regional Hospital Inc in Centreville, Memorial Hospital in Belleville, and Hshs St Elizabeth's Hospital in O'Fallon. Residents should verify that their chosen plan offers coverage at these facilities, particularly Hshs St Elizabeth's Hospital, the primary acute care hospital located directly in O'Fallon.

Am I eligible for financial assistance to lower United Healthcare plan costs?
Eligibility for subsidies (Premium Tax Credits and Cost-Sharing Reductions) is based on your household income relative to the Federal Poverty Level. Individuals and families earning between 100% and 400% FPL often qualify for premium tax credits. For example, a single person with an income up to $58,320 in 2024 (2026 FPL figures will be higher) may qualify for significant assistance.
How do I enroll in a United Healthcare plan in O'Fallon?
You can enroll in a United Healthcare plan during the annual Open Enrollment Period through GetCoveredIllinois (getcovered.illinois.gov). If you experience a Qualifying Life Event (like marriage, birth of a child, or loss of other coverage) outside of Open Enrollment, you may be eligible for a Special Enrollment Period.
